Polygon Plonky3 is again the fastest zero-knowledge proving system in the industry, according to the latest publicly available benchmarking.
It can prove more than 2M hashes per second on an M3 Max, accelerating the speed of proof generation by manifold degrees. In a head-to-head comparison, these numbers show that Polygon Plonky3 outperforms StarkWare's Stwo proving system, which can prove 500k hashes per second on a Macbook.
To provide important context for this update on performance, it's worth noting that Polygon Plonky3 is a toolkit for building custom proving systems. Developers can use it to build custom zkVMs or zkEVMS.

What sets Plonky2 and Polygon Plonky3 apart
Polygon Labs introduced Plonky2 nearly three years ago as an extremely fast proving system optimized for recursion and hardware, and designed to accelerate chain performance. In the time since, it has become one of the most widely adopted ZK proving systems, known for its engineering innovation with Starky and its mathematical innovation with the use of small prime fields.
Polygon Plonky3 is different from Plonky2 because it has fewer fixed properties. In short, it's less opinionated.

Configs any which way
The purpose of Polygon Plonky3 is to enable developers to build their own zkVMs and zkEVMs, best suited to their particular use case.
A developer that needs speed would configure Polygon Plonky3 differently than a developer that requires the smallest proof size.
Polygon Plonky3 is modular across finite field and hash function:
At the moment, the only available polynomial commitment scheme is FRI, but support for others is currently being developed.
